Type
ORACLE
Validation date
2023-12-08 08:36: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04802,
    "usd": 0.05178
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001D8D3177532EA353513A1E88B220497FF2181C1213E056C0D7223731AC5FDD25E

Previous signature

6775096BE1181E7CBDBE9C96DC0FCD862F74B85E7B758791EF836F00FE1C873AC04EC19CFFBBDBAB06CB75A7AF2C7F2CD50B64B7DF7CB0DBF79EC67BF263780D

Origin signature

3045022100D78164807C1C5EDE7CB64DBDC4191357E60D411913BAD8CB088B86EAC7F5178B022036C96985A0D19FF3A93736F3D39207FDAFE53D08F0AE8BCB544116374E6CE63D

Proof of work

010104974010B856C582B1365740810D390BEF2DD254CF34BE4C9CB563B8D83D955E1D133C80D7DA26DDD9D805C56334639AA184F5DC2F78004FF51EBC982007E0BDBD

Proof of integrity

003B5006E82FB63976787573C2A85DB0A7526FEC5F3395C73B309A871A60CACC83

Coordinator signature

CE0DD092B037AC67C1E32BB19DD0FFD73AE36421D605CA459DED670F76B6BB07C34562FF2E150578F9E51A3F3BAD6AFB874D997C7694A0429CB0C9C78C56DF02

Validator #1 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#1 signature

DBBF93BB7240FE93C347D712D7CD566AA288E67776F47C70B3DD65E11596B242FDA55AF60F8CE63A67FE8010A9FA1FA5E7103F4C7A2842974702B93834A5E10E

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

F5E45BED97578E3A3F7B9800F8322244C6325D8C9AE1F55B9BECEB2DEE4E68670207D3530A09F90110F03F740CBB5125004E9E352B25EDF567DFB28C34B0F30B